Job summary

ProAmpac is seeking an experienced Plant Leader in Haverhill, MA to guide the manufacturing team toward peak performance. You will oversee production, quality, and delivery while fostering a culture of safety, accountability, and operational excellence. A strong track record in packaging or extrusion is highly valued.

You will manage budgets, lead continuous improvement, and coordinate with engineering on capital projects and new product introductions to meet customer requirements.
